Kampala: The Alliance for National Transformation (ANT) party has officially fronted former Ntungamo district LC5 Chairmanship aspirant Mpumwire Magambo as its flag bearer for the Rushenyi County Member of Parliament seat in the upcoming parliamentary elections.

The endorsement was made during the party’s recent delegates’ conference held in Kampala, presided over by ANT President Maj. Gen. (Rtd) Mugisha Muntu, who was accompanied by other top party officials.

Maj. Gen. Muntu, a former UPDF Army Commander and ex-MP in the East African Legislative Assembly (EALA), congratulated Magambo upon his selection, expressing confidence in his leadership abilities and commitment to the people of Rushenyi.

In his acceptance speech, Magambo declared that he is fully prepared to contest and win the Rushenyi County seat, currently held by Hon. Naome Kabasharira, an Independent MP. He urged the people of Rushenyi to rally behind a leader who prioritizes development, service delivery, and inclusive governance.

“This is the right time for Rushenyians to choose a leader who will champion real development,” Magambo said. “If elected, I promise to be a true voice for Rushenyi in the August House.”

The announcement marks a significant step for ANT as it positions itself as a viable alternative in Uganda’s political landscape ahead of the general elections.
